Monthly Recycling Run

Tristan and I made our monthly run to Pottstown Recycling Services today.

 We typically end up recycling an average of 90% of our waste each month. I'm still working on a better storage system for everything, right now we just cram everything into brown paper grocery bags, then sort it by number and material type. Once on site it takes about an hour to process, as we have to sort it all into the appropriate containers ourselves.

 It's quite an educational experience and even more detailed than any other sorting I've done previously.

 I would love to see a national network of these facilities some day and have a few thoughts on how such a system can be implemented.

 In the meantime, I'm happy to be recycling as extensively as we have been.
